2. For more information about 4-H opportunities, call the Ford-Iroquois Extension office at 815-268-4051. Annual meeting for Belle Prairie set The annual meeting of policyholders of Belle Prairie Mutual Insurance Company will be at 2 p.m. Tues. Jan.

23 at the company's home office in Cropsey. The purpose of this meeting is to elect three directors and for the transaction of any business that may be brought forth during the annual meeting. Each policyholder who is insured with Belle Prairie Mutual Insurance Co. is entitled to one vote to elect directors and will also have a vote in the business transacted during the annual meeting of the policyholders. A two-day course for persons 4-H Livestock deadline nears 4-H members and their families are reminded of the Jan. 5 livestock enrollment deadline. This deadline allows 4-H families a full week after the holidays to complete livestock enrollment forma. Livestock areas are beef including market heifer and bucket calf classes, Bheep, swine, dairy, horse, goat and embryology. All enrollment forms must be in the Ford-Iroquois Extension office at 912 W.

Seminary Onarga, IL 60955-0163 by 4:30 p.m. on or before Fri. Jan. 5 or be postmarked no later than Fri. Jan.

5. Livestock enrollments received after this date will not be eligible to exhibit at the county fair. The Ford-Iroquois Extension office will be closed for the holidays from Dec. 25 through Jan. 1.
